Description
After the Mandalorian Wars, when the Mandalorian forces were defeated by the Old Republic and Jedi like Revan and Malak, many of the Mandalorian's became freelancers and mercenaries. This tradition continued and gave birth to famous mercenaries like Jango and Boba Fett.

Here we have another one of these Mandalorian Mercenaries, this one, I am happy to say, with more colourful armour than the likes of Jango or Boba. Jango's armour was far too clean, and Boba's was far too dirty, this skin is somewhere in between, which looks much better I think.

The first difference you will notice is the helmet visor, which is different from the usual Mandalorian style helm, I think it looks pretty cool though. The default skin is orange, which also happens to be my favourite colour, so that's another plus (at least as far as I'm concerned! :P) There are also team skins, red and blue for the red and blue teams respectively. These also look cool, the hue of colour fitting pretty well with the Mandalorian armour theme, afterall, Mando's wouldn't go around wearing day-glo armour would they? Overall the armour looks cleaner (but not too clean of course) and I like the colour schemes.

As far as improvements go, one thing I did notice was that you included the_humanoid folder in your .pk3. Now I'm not a skinner so I could be wrong about this, but from what I know there is no need to include the _humanoid folder and it also adds quite a lot to the file size. Other than that the only other problem was that there was no character icon for the skin selection menu. The author said in his readme that he couldn't get it to work. If you need help you should try posting in our [url=http://forums.filefront.com/sw-jk3-modding-mapping-editing-528/]JKA modding forums[/url], I am sure someone there can help you! I would suggest maybe trying to make some custom sounds for next time around!

All in all a nice skin here, definitely one of my favourite Boba Fett re-skins, keep up the good work! :)
